Seems highly unlikely that this would actually happen. If it did happen, I still see the Nucks as the favourites in the west, but Nashville would certainly be strong contenders, right there with the Wings and Blues IMO.

*IF* he wanted to come back this season, and was allowed to come back, that would be great for both Radulov and the Preds. For the Preds, they obviously get Radulov back, but for Radulov himself, one of the big reasons he didn't want to come back is that he still had 1 year left on his rookie deal, so he'd be making peanuts in the NHL vs. good money in the KHL. If he came back this year, I assume that would count for the last year of his rookie deal, so starting next year he could make a high salary in the NHL.
